Object Detection
Robots can't climb stairs or reach tight corners, so having a set of sensors for detecting obstacles is essential. They prevent them from running into things or falling over them. Some robots have cliff sensors that bounce infrared light off floor and walls to measure the distance to which a drop falls. If the robot is too close to a ledge or high threshold, it will retreat and then return to its original position.
Advanced robots also employ other sensors to recognize objects like furniture legs and wall edges, allowing them to navigate around them with greater precision. They can then walk right to the edge of the furniture piece or room and vacuum dirt that accumulates there for more thorough cleaning.

Your robot is likely to last for years if you regularly check and remove any stuck or tangled hair, empty the dust bin after each cleaning session, and clean any cameras or sensors (and recharge ports if applicable) in between cleanings. You should also clean the rotating brushes (ask your manufacturer for guidance on how to do this) and replace any parts as required. Battery Life
Robots are more advanced than vacuum cleaners. However, they still require batteries. Just like any other battery, it gets degraded over time. The life expectancy of a robot could be extended by taking good care. This includes charging the robot fully before every use, and wiping it down with dry towels to avoid corrosion. It also helps to avoid exposure to extreme temperatures, and using less often can decrease wear and tear.
Battery life varies among models. Some models can clean the entire home on a single battery charge, whereas other models can only be used to clean a small apartment or room. Check if the device has a charging dock or requires manual plugging in. This can impact the amount of time it takes to charge between cleaning sessions.

These machines move autonomously on wheels, sucking dirt into their suction chambers or into a small dustbin with a filter. They can also be programmed to clean according to a set schedule or return to their charging stations when they're finished.

Robots are equipped with a variety of sensors that help them discover and navigate their surroundings. They can make use of lasers to scan furniture and walls and sensors on cliffs to warn them when they come close to stairs or rooms that are sunken. Avoidance of obstacles is another important feature however they aren't impervious to danger. We've seen robots get caught on socks or shoes or even get caught into curtains tassels.
When it comes to maintenance it is necessary to check brushes and side brushes for hairs that have become tangled from time to time, empty and rinse the dust bin (if appropriate) after every cleaning session and clean down any cameras or sensors between sessions.
